Sat 1973890450905066

decimal
856449.138405066
degree
0°16449′1665″138405066‴
percentile
93.99478347982601%
name
wewfthxqix
cycle
0
epoch
4
period
424
block
856449
offset
138405066
timestamp
rarity
common